In "Handbook of Embroidery," L. Higgin presents a comprehensive exploration of the intricate art of embroidery, blending practical instruction with a rich historical context. The book is meticulously structured, offering novice and experienced embroiderers alike a depth of knowledge on techniques ranging from basic stitches to complex patterns. Higgin's clear, concise prose is complemented by beautifully illustrated examples, making the craft accessible while also celebrating its cultural significance across various eras and regions. This work stands as both a reference manual and an artistic commentary, inviting readers to appreciate embroidery not just as a skill but as a form of personal expression and storytelling. L.
